I know this is an old post but I have recently run into the same issue. I have tried starting BnS multiple times, have scanned the files a few times and have also uninstalled and reinstalled the game twice but, to no avail. The issue seems to have started after the latest ".net" framework update of windows from 4/2019. This is NOT the only game affected.  Also, Bless online fails at the splash screen, Tera will start but crashes upon NPC interaction, Neverwinter will not start as well. Therefore I am assuming it is something having to do with windows. Might anyone be able to shed some light on this problem?

Hmm. 1809 is the now notorious Windows October update. Fire up your favorite search engine (not Bing, though) and look for news about it to see what I'm talking about. So unless you are desperate to play now, you can wait for 1903 which is just around the corner. Also, see if you can roll back that .net framework update and see if the games start again. If all else fails and you can't wait for 1903 (which is being used right now by people who allowed the Insider program in their PCs, but I'm not sure if it's on inner or outer ring testing atm), you may want to try a fresh installation of an older version of Windows 10. Depending on your PC, you may have a recovery partition. If yes, try going for that, unless your computer is old and the recovery is of windows 8 or 7 or older, or if you built your PC yourself and you don't have any recovery discs or partitions made.

 

Either way, any recovery option will not redownload 1809 because Micro$oft killed it off their list of things to infect PCs with. So at least if you can go back, you will be auto updated at most to 1803.

 

As for background programs, I'd say look for things you installed yourself that are not fresh from Windows. Certain programs default to "start with Windows". So go to your task manager and check what's on your start up tab. At minimum, make sure you don't have a ridiculous amount of programs listed there. My own current list has 9 programs, so anything more than 20 I believe is reason to worry and start cleaning down.

 

You can roll back from 1809 to 1803 only if 10 days have not passed after the update. Otherwise, Windows deletes the old version's files.
